Output 51c1f12188c222ab067a9104cf64dd7e582649429622a6271cced29af4a23af9:1

value
1325171
script pubkey
OP_0 OP_PUSHBYTES_20 20300cd3dd4e8d0eae5a00373f0df536a680389d
address
bc1qyqcqe57af6xsatj6qqmn7r04x6ngqwyaajzgsy
transaction
51c1f12188c222ab067a9104cf64dd7e582649429622a6271cced29af4a23af9
spent
true